97 Avenger, 2.0 Litre, 5 Speed-Manual, 85K Miles
I went in for a regular oil change and part of their routine maintenance, they asked me when was the last time I changed manula trans oil. I never did and they inspected it and suggested that I replace it. I did and from the next day on, I noticed that it was not shifting easily to gears 2 and 3. This was happening when the engine was cold and once it is warm, it would shift with out any problems. I took it back and they said my clutch needs to be replaced. Is it coincidence (that my clutch is ready to die) since I did not have this problem with the original trans oil? :help:
